The 2025 Tokyo Pro was held in Tokyo, Japan, on Monday, Aug. 11. This event featured 2025 Olympia Weekend qualifiers for the IFBB Pro League’s Classic Physique, Men’s Physique, and Bikini divisions. The winners of each contest could qualify for the 2025 Olympia in Las Vegas, NV, on Oct. 9-12, if they had not qualified already.
The winners coming out of this show were Alex Cambronero (Classic Physique), Junpei Taguchi (Men’s Physique), and Sally-Anne Kato (Bikini).

Classic Physique Winner — Alex Cambronero
Cambronero earned his second victory of the weekend and his 2025 Masters Olympia title, which he earned the previous day. No qualification was awarded in this show since he was already qualified for the Classic Physique Olympia.
Men’s Physique Winner — Junpei Taguchi
Taguchi needed the Men’s Physique Olympia qualification and secured it by winning gold in this contest, besting runner-up Andre Ferguson, who won the 2025 Masters Olympia.
Bikini Winner — Sally-Anne Kato
Kato faced 30 other athletes in the Bikini division show and left the stage with gold and the Bikini Olympia qualification in her possession.
